Chapter 87 - Chapter 87: Could There Really Be Something Fishy?

"You can still laugh?" Julius Goodman felt frustrated.

If she really goes on a blind date, what should he do?

Ava Kent handed him a bowl of freshly made pork rib soup with a cheeky smile, "Don't worry, right? I haven't even graduated college yet. How could my mom possibly set me up on a blind date."

"Didn't you say before that your mom allowed you to date?" Julius pursued.

"Wasn't that just a trick?"

Ava tried to suppress her laughter, "You didn't even think properly. Before, my mom wanted me to have more time to study and rarely had me do housework. How could she possibly allow me to spend time dating?"

Julius: "..."

So all along, he was being played?

"Ava, Julius, what are you doing in the kitchen? Hurry up and come eat."

Jennifer Von called out from outside, so the two had to go out for now.

But after Ava said that, Julius felt much more at ease.

"Does it really take that long to serve a bowl of soup? You're so slow every day." Jennifer Von scolded.
